#4d5194 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4d5194 is composed of 30.2% red, 31.8% green and 58%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 48% cyan, 45.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 42% black. It has a hue angle of 236.6 degrees, a saturation of 31.6% and a lightness of 44.1%. #4d5194 color hex could be obtained by blending #9aa2ff with #000029. Closest websafe color is: #666699.

Shades and Tints of #4d5194

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030306 is the darkest color, while #f8f8f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#4d5194

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#707071 is the less saturated color, while #0814d9 is the most saturated one.
